What to Expect on This Tour

The adventure begins at the meeting point on Main Road in Franz Josef, from where your guides will take you to the lakeside. Once there, you’ll be provided with all necessary kayaking gear and safety instructions. The calm, glassy waters of Lake Mapourika are ideal for beginners or those who prefer a tranquil paddle. As you glide across the lake, you’ll be treated to spectacular mountain views and the peaceful sounds of nature.

After an hour or so on the water, you’ll disembark for a guided walk through the Okarito Kiwi Sanctuary. Here, you’ll stroll through ancient rainforest, a part of South Westland’s most untouched ecosystems. Many guides mention how the forest is a Jurassic age relic, offering a window into primeval New Zealand.

This part of the tour is not just about scenery — guides actively share stories about the flora, fauna, and Native birds, and some may even point out eels in the water or native plants. If weather permits, the view of snow-capped mountains from the lake or along the hike is truly unforgettable.

FAQ

4-hour Lake Mapourika Kayak and Hike adventure, with Okarito Kiwi Sanctuary - FAQ

Is this tour suitable for children?
Yes, children aged 4 and up can participate, provided they are accompanied by an adult. It’s a gentle activity suitable for families.

How long does the kayaking part last?
Most of the tour involves paddling on Lake Mapourika, which typically takes about an hour, depending on the group’s pace and weather conditions.

What should I wear?
Wear loose, comfortable clothing. Jeans are not recommended. Pack a rain jacket just in case, and bring comfortable walking shoes for the rainforest walk.

Are meals included?
No, meals are not included. Travelers should bring a small snack or lunch if desired. Beverages like tea or coffee are provided.

What equipment is provided?
All necessary kayaking gear, including safety equipment, is supplied. Guides also provide insights and assistance during the trip.

What happens if the weather is bad?
The tour is weather-dependent and may be canceled or rescheduled if conditions are unsafe, such as thunderstorms or heavy rain.

How many people are in each tour?
The maximum group size is 16 travelers, ensuring a more personal experience with ample time for questions.

How do I get there?
The tour starts at 30 Main Road, Franz Josef. No hotel pickup or drop-off is included, so plan accordingly.
